The "Institute for the Study of Culturogenic Disease"
(ISCD) is dedicated to discovering the lifestyles that cause disease. You cannot adequately prevent or treat a disease unless you know its cause. We identify these lifestyles that cause disease, test the appropriate lifestyle change in a preliminary study of anywhere from dozens to thousands of people, and, if it works, encourage SELF STUDIES for the general public. All the lifestyle changes proposed are harmless, and typically involve ending a bad behavior rather than starting a new one, although we do recommend some behaviors that we have found are healthful. In this way we perform further research on large numbers of people and solve their health problems at the same time.

The Institute has a unique place in the field of medicine. As Applied Medical Anthropologists we employ the fields of biochemistry, anthropology, and medicine in our efforts to identify culturogenic, or culture-caused, disease. The Institute is a program of the Good Shepherd Foundation, a non-profit research and education foundation founded in 1949. In addition to performing original research, we educate health care professionals and the public on the nature of lifestyle-caused diseases and how to prevent and treat them with lifestyle changes. We do not treat disease. We prevent or cure damaging lifestyles. This sets us apart from profit-oriented medicine, which focuses on disease treatment, rather than on prevention.

In addition to research into disease-causing lifestyles, The Institute conducts research into healthful, natural lifestyles on its 67-acre SELF STUDY Retreat Center in Hawaii. Here the culturally “brainwashed” can become “nature washed”, affording them an opportunity to try new lifestyle practices in an unthreatening, culturally free, healthy environment. This also enables us to identify those natural lifestyles that promote health, offering an alternative to the self-destructive lifestyles taught by our culture.
